Smith from James Roquemore File contributed for use in USGenWeb Archives by DaisyZ@aol.com Jeanie Smith Zadach Table of Contents page: http://www.usgwarchives.net/ga/jones.htm Georgia Table of Contents: http://www.usgwarchives.net/ga/gafiles.htm Georgia, Jones County Book R, Pg. 230 Deed November 9, 1847 50 Acres of Land John I. Smith from James Roquemore This indenture made this the ninth day of November eighteen hundred and forty seven between James Roquemore of the County and State aforesaid of the one part and John I. Smith of the same place of the other part. Witnesseth that the said James Roquemore for and in consideration of the sum of two hundred dollars to him in hand paid at and before the sealing and delivering of these presents the receipt whereof is hereby acknowledged hath granted, bargained, sold and conveyed and does by these presents grant, bargain, sell and convey unto the said John I. Smith his heirs and assigns all that tract or parcel of land situate lying and being in the eighth district originally Baldwin now Jones County known in the plan of said district as No. (blank) containing fifty acres ore or less being the place whereon Lewis now lives, adjoining the lands of John Byrd, Lamar Mahanna and the said James Roquemore being of the place whereon the said James Roquemore formerly lived and the said John I. Smith lands that he purchased of Joseph I. Cooper. To have and to hold said tract or parcel of land unto him the said John I. Smith, his heirs and assigns together with all and singular the rights, members and appurtenances thereof to the same in any manner belonging to him and their own proper use benefit and behoof forever in fee simple. And the said James Roquemore for himself, his heirs, executors, administrators the said bargained premises unto the said John I. Smith, his heirs and assigns will warrant and forever defend the right and title thereof against themselves and against the claims of all other persons whatsoever. In witness whereof the said James Roquemore hath hereunto set his hand and seal the day and year above written. /s/ James Roquemore {Seal} Signed sealed and delivered in presence of Test Thomas S. Humphries Sterling W. Smith Jr. Georgia Jones County Before me James T. Renfroe a Justice of the Peace of said County, personally came Sterling W. Smith, Jr. who being duly sworn says that he saw James Roquemore sign seal and deliver the within deed for the purposes therein mentioned - that the said deed was attested by deponent & Thomas S. Humphries who both signed the same in presence of said James Roquemore & in the presence of each other. /s/ Sterling W. Smith, Jr. Sworn to & subscribed before me, 2 Oct. 1848 James T. Renfroe Recorded 3 Oct 1848 Charles Macarthy, Clk, S.C.
